Transaction 42762906c33864322c154064ce75f02d1e6196dcb8edf3324019b7b39da9f6ec
1 Input
1 Output
-
42762906c33864322c154064ce75f02d1e6196dcb8edf3324019b7b39da9f6ec:0
- value
- 782508
- script pubkey
- OP_0 OP_PUSHBYTES_20 dc870cd87508dca0696c572600c74346aedd8838
- address
- bc1qmjrsekr4prw2q6tv2unqp36rg6hdmzpcggfamw